The Strategic Urgency of Robotics in Global Competition

Delving deeper, the numbers paint a stark picture of the challenge ahead. According to the International Federation of Robotics, China operates over 1.8 million industrial robots, dwarfing the U.S. deployment by a wide margin. This gap isn’t just about quantity; it’s about strategic intent. Nations like Japan and Germany have long embraced national robotics frameworks, while China’s aggressive adoption fuels its manufacturing dominance. For the U.S., catching up means rethinking industrial policy at a fundamental level.

Beyond factory floors, robotics intersects with national security. Autonomous systems are poised to redefine warfare, logistics, and infrastructure protection. The Trump administration sees this as a dual-purpose race: bolster economic strength while safeguarding against geopolitical threats. Yet, this ambition collides with domestic concerns—automation’s potential to displace workers looms large, creating a tension that policymakers must navigate carefully.

Key Shifts and Challenges in U.S. Robotics Policy

Zooming in on concrete actions, the administration is laying groundwork for a robotics revolution. The Department of Transportation is gearing up to launch a dedicated working group this year, a step toward formalizing federal oversight. Meanwhile, Capitol Hill buzzes with bipartisan interest, though setbacks—like the rejection of a Republican amendment for a national robotics commission in recent defense legislation—highlight the rocky path ahead.

The disparity with global competitors remains glaring. Industry projections underscore the urgency: robotics funding is expected to reach $2.3 billion by 2027, while Goldman Sachs forecasts a $38 billion humanoid robot market by 2035. These figures signal immense opportunity, but also the scale of investment needed. With nations like Singapore already integrating robotics into their economic DNA, the U.S. risks being left behind without a cohesive strategy.

American companies aren’t standing still. Firms like Apptronik and Boston Dynamics are vocal in pushing for tax breaks, federal grants, and trade protections to counter China’s state-backed subsidies. Their argument is clear: a unified national approach to robotics isn’t optional—it’s essential for competitiveness across manufacturing, tech, and beyond. This corporate advocacy underscores a broader call for government partnership in an arena where stakes are nothing less than existential.

Expert Voices Weigh in on Robotics’ Dual Edge

Turning to those on the front lines, industry leaders offer a hopeful spin on automation’s role. Jeff Cardenas, CEO of Apptronik, champions robots as allies, not adversaries, emphasizing their potential to enhance human capabilities. Similarly, Jeff Burnstein of the Association for Advancing Automation argues that robotics can spark job growth by boosting productivity, allowing companies to scale operations in ways that demand more, not fewer, workers.

Yet, not all perspectives are so rosy. Research from the National Bureau of Economic Research casts a shadow, revealing that automation often slashes employment and wages for those in routine jobs. This contrast between optimism and caution paints a complex picture, where the promise of innovation must be weighed against real human costs. These insights from both industry and academia highlight a critical debate: can robotics be a tide that lifts all boats, or will it leave many stranded?
